Transaction e180008137996128d8352997a79658df1c5a64d0d59e23f3111eb525e48cb37b
1 Input
1 Output
-
e180008137996128d8352997a79658df1c5a64d0d59e23f3111eb525e48cb37b:0
- value
- 3707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d330e8199b0189b7cf524484ca0c2fd2311a92c OP_EQUAL
- address
- 3MrcRRAuiAF9FbJuZo6F3QG9cpkQsf97Ln